The Fairy Tale season continues for the Avonworth High School girls volleyball team.
The Antelopes are going to the PIAA finals for the first time in school history after a 3-1 victory against District 10 champion Corry in a Class 2A semifinal match held Tuesday at Grove City High School.
"It's been quite a ride," said Avonworth coach John Skarupa. "It's overwhelming the support the coaches and players have received from the community and student body. We're hitting our peak and getting better every day."
Avonworth (19-6) won the WPIAL title with four upsets after being seeded No. 11 in the 20-team bracket. The Antelopes have since won three matches in the state tournament, but did lose the first set against Corry, 25-20.
